解决VPN频繁闪退问题的全面指南,从排查到优化的完整步骤

hyde1011 2026-01-22 翻墙加速器 3 0

在现代网络环境中,虚拟私人网络(VPN)已成为个人用户和企业用户保护隐私、绕过地理限制以及安全访问远程资源的重要工具,许多用户在使用过程中常常遇到一个令人头疼的问题——VPN应用频繁闪退,这不仅影响工作效率,还可能带来安全隐患,本文将从多个角度深入分析导致VPN闪退的原因,并提供一套系统性的排查与解决方案,帮助用户彻底解决这一困扰。

我们需要明确“闪退”的定义:即VPN应用在运行过程中突然关闭,无任何提示或错误信息,通常发生在连接建立时、切换服务器时或长时间运行后,常见于Windows、macOS、Android和iOS平台上的主流VPN客户端,如ExpressVPN、NordVPN、Surfshark等。

常见原因分析

  1. 软件兼容性问题
    老旧版本的VPN客户端可能与当前操作系统不兼容,尤其是在系统更新后(如Windows 11最新补丁、macOS Sonoma),建议检查并更新至最新版本。

  2. 防火墙或杀毒软件冲突
    安全软件(如Windows Defender、360安全卫士、McAfee)可能将VPN进程误判为恶意程序并终止,可尝试临时禁用防火墙测试是否恢复。

  3. 网络环境不稳定
    不稳定的Wi-Fi或移动数据网络会导致连接中断,进而触发闪退,建议优先使用有线连接或更换信号更强的路由器。

  4. 系统权限不足
    某些操作系统要求管理员权限才能正确加载VPN驱动(如OpenVPN、IKEv2协议),若以普通用户身份运行,可能因权限不足而崩溃。

  5. 后台服务冲突
    其他代理软件(如Shadowsocks、Clash)、杀毒软件的实时监控模块或虚拟机工具(如VMware)可能与VPN服务发生端口冲突。

  6. 硬件资源不足
    若设备内存(RAM)或CPU占用过高,VPN进程可能因资源耗尽被系统强制终止,尤其在低端手机或老旧电脑上更明显。

系统性排查与解决方案

第一步:更新与重装

  • 升级操作系统和VPN客户端至最新版本。
  • 若仍闪退,卸载后重新安装,确保删除所有缓存文件(如Windows下的AppData\Roaming\VPN名称目录)。

第二步:检查权限与兼容模式

  • Windows:右键VPN快捷方式 → 属性 → 兼容性 → 勾选“以管理员身份运行”。
  • macOS:前往“系统设置 > 隐私与安全性”,允许该应用访问网络。

第三步:排除安全软件干扰

  • 临时关闭防火墙或杀毒软件,测试是否解决问题,若有效,则将VPN添加为白名单。
  • 使用Windows Defender Firewall中“允许应用通过防火墙”功能,确保其开放必要端口(如UDP 1194、TCP 443)。

第四步:更换协议与服务器

  • 在VPN设置中尝试切换协议(如从OpenVPN改为IKEv2或WireGuard),后者更稳定且资源占用低。
  • 选择地理位置较近的服务器,减少延迟和丢包率。

第五步:优化系统性能

  • 关闭不必要的后台程序,释放内存。
  • 清理磁盘空间(建议保留至少10%可用空间)。
  • 对于移动端,定期清理缓存、重启设备。

第六步:联系技术支持
若上述方法无效,应收集日志文件(如Windows事件查看器中的应用程序日志、Android的logcat输出),提交给VPN厂商客服协助诊断。

预防措施

  • 定期更新系统和应用,保持安全补丁同步。
  • 使用官方渠道下载的VPN客户端,避免第三方破解版。
  • 设置自动连接失败后的重试机制(部分高级VPN支持此功能)。
  • 对于企业用户,部署集中式管理策略(如Intune或MDM),统一配置并监控客户端状态。

VPN闪退并非单一故障,而是由软硬件、网络、权限等多个因素共同作用的结果,通过结构化排查和针对性优化,绝大多数问题均可解决,作为网络工程师,我们不仅要修复问题,更要建立长期稳定的网络防护体系,让用户安心畅游数字世界。

解决VPN频繁闪退问题的全面指南,从排查到优化的完整步骤

半仙加速器